Metal thread rolling fasteners that achieve the removal of tapping processes and improve fastening quality.
The "TAPTITE 2000(R)" is a metal tapping fastener developed by CONTI/REMINC, particularly effective for tapless applications with diameters of M6 and above. The bolt cross-section has a trilobular shape, which allows for easy screwing in with low torque. After screwing in, the tight fit with the mating material and the effect of spring back make it resistant to loosening. Established in 1917, during the dawn of mass production of screws in Japan, the company succeeded in producing the first domestic cross-recessed screws in 1949 and cooperated with the government to localize tapping screws in 1954. The company holds data on over 200,000 types of screws and bolts, enabling the high-quality manufacturing of various shaped products. Recently, it has focused on investing in research and development, working on tapping bolts with a diameter of 6mm or more, high-strength aluminum bolts, tapping screws for thin steel plates, and tapping screws for CFRP, which will support the next generation.
